Hi Akshat, If your application is to serve results directly from a SparkContext, you may want to take a look at http://prediction.io. It integrates Spark with spray.io (another REST/web toolkit by Typesafe). Some heavy lifting is done here: https://github.com/PredictionIO/PredictionIO/blob/develop/core/src/main/scala/workflow/CreateServer.scala
